Motherboard can't find drives

Hello everyone!

I have a problem with an AsRock B450 Gaming K4. After installing Valorant and the computer restarted, the board won't find any internal drives. I've both reset the BIOS by removing the battery and also updated the BIOS. It still couldn't find any drives. After letting it be over night, it turned on like nothing had happened! YAY! NO! Valorant still complained about needing a restart because the Anti-Cheat wasn't active, although I have a pretty old driver and it said this could be a cause too. After updating the GPU driver and restarting again, I have the same problem again, no internal drives can be found and it just boots straight to the BIOS. After a few hours today, it could boot again, YAY! But NO! as another restart couldn't boot again (no internal drives found). Booting into a Linux distro I can't see the drives either (obviously, but I tried).

 

This looks like an irregular problem, which can be hard to diagnose.

 

I really can't think of anything else to do, except buying a new board. That is, unless anyone here has any input/help for the problem. :)
